Roma blast ‘liar’ Cassano
Antonio Cassano’s relationship with Roma is deteriorating by the day after he was labelled a ‘liar’ by the club.
The two parties are in the middle of a contract dispute after failing to agree terms over an extension.
Roma broke off talks at the weekend blaming the player for the collapse, while the attacker hit back with his version of events earlier this week.
"Cassano is a liar and he is taking the club and the fans for a ride," chief operating officer Rosella Sensi stated.
"I will no longer speak to someone who is not coherent and who doesn’t check his facts.
"His claims that it was he who took two steps back are not true, he never has," the President’s daughter added.
"On the other hand, we took a step forward. He really can’t be permitted to say certain things."
A split in January or in June now seems inevitable seeing as the £20m signing will be available on a free transfer next summer.
Sensi’s comments seem to have also dismissed the whispers that were coming out of the Italian capital last night.
There were reports that Cassano was on the verge of signing a new two-year deal worth around £2.5m a season.
However, as part of the agreement, a clause was set to be included which stated that he would be sold to Inter in the summer of 2007.

Totti misses UEFA clash
Francesco Totti will play no part in Roma’s UEFA Cup match at Tromso on Thursday as he awaits the birth of his first child.
The captain has been allowed to remain in the capital to stay close to his wife, while also being rested ahead of Sunday’s crucial derby match against Lazio.
The No 10 isn’t the only notable absentee as Vincenzo Montella, Alberto Aquilani, Antonio Cassano and Gigi Sartor are missing with injury.
Midfielder Damiano Tommasi hasn’t travelled either as he wasn’t registered in time to take part in the competition.
There is some good news though as Leandro Cufre returns following his recent thigh strain, even if it unclear whether the Argentine will start.
Tonight’s clash in Norway is seen as a must win by many following the Giallorossi’s disastrous start to the season.
They have collected just eight points from their first seven games and lost to 10-man Empoli 1-0 on Sunday.
That led to a protest by fans outside of the club’s training ground on Tuesday where numerous players were heckled by angry supporters.
"You can lose a match but never without a fight," stated boss Luciano Spalletti. "We need to get back on track in Tromso when you take into account what we did at Empoli.
"If we just do the basics well then everything else will follow."
Roma are one of three Italian teams taking part in the group stages of the UEFA Cup. Palermo face Maccabi Petach Tikva today, while Sampdoria have a rest day.
